Our custom software development services are tailored to meet your unique business needs. We design and develop software solutions from the ground up, ensuring they align perfectly with your goals. Whether you need a complex enterprise system or a specialized application, our team delivers scalable and efficient solutions.
We create visually stunning and user-friendly websites that represent your brand and engage your audience. Our web design services focus on both aesthetics and functionality, ensuring your site is not only beautiful but also easy to navigate, providing an excellent user experience across all devices.
We specialize in developing high-performance mobile applications for both iOS and Android platforms. Our mobile apps are designed to offer seamless user experiences, incorporating the latest technologies to ensure they are fast, secure, and easy to use. Whether you need a consumer app or a business tool, we’ve got you covered.
Our UI design services focus on creating intuitive and attractive interfaces that enhance user interaction. We design interfaces that are not only visually appealing but also easy to use, ensuring that users can navigate your software or website effortlessly, leading to higher satisfaction and engagement.
We prioritize the user experience in all our designs, ensuring that your software or website is not just functional but also enjoyable to use. Our UX design services involve thorough research and testing to understand your users’ needs and behaviors, creating experiences that are both intuitive and effective.
We provide robust database development services to manage and organize your data efficiently. Our solutions are designed to ensure data integrity, security, and performance, supporting your business’s data needs whether you require a simple database or a complex system.
Our e-commerce solutions are designed to help you sell online with ease. We develop secure, scalable, and user-friendly e-commerce platforms that provide a seamless shopping experience for your customers. From payment gateways to inventory management, we offer a complete solution to drive your online sales.
Protecting your website and applications is our top priority. Our web security services include vulnerability assessments, secure coding practices, and regular updates to ensure your systems are safe from cyber threats. We implement robust security measures to protect your data and maintain your customers’ trust.
Our quality assurance services ensure that your software is free from defects and performs as expected. We conduct thorough testing at every stage of development, from code reviews to user acceptance testing, ensuring that the final product meets your standards and functions flawlessly.
We provide ongoing maintenance and support to keep your software and systems running smoothly. Our services include regular updates, bug fixes, performance optimization, and technical support, ensuring that your software remains reliable, secure, and up-to-date with the latest technologies.
At Darksn, we offer scalable software engineering services tailored to meet the unique needs of your business. Whether you are looking to expand your digital capabilities or streamline your operations, our expert team is equipped to deliver high-performance solutions. From custom software development to AI and blockchain technologies, we empower businesses with cutting-edge tools to grow efficiently and stay competitive in an ever-evolving market.
Discover how Darksn transforms business challenges into innovative solutions with our cutting-edge software engineering expertise. From developing robust applications to integrating advanced AI and blockchain technologies, we deliver tailored solutions that drive efficiency, scalability, and growth. Our portfolio showcases real-world success stories where our technology empowers businesses to achieve their goals and stay ahead in a competitive landscape.
We offer a wide range of software development services, including web development, mobile app development, custom software solutions, cloud computing, and enterprise software development. Our team specializes in various programming languages and technologies to meet your specific business needs.
Yes, we specialize in developing custom software solutions tailored to meet your unique business requirements. Our team works closely with you to understand your goals and create software that enhances your operations and drives growth.
We follow an agile development methodology, ensuring flexibility and transparency throughout the project. This approach allows us to deliver high-quality software on time and within budget, with continuous feedback from our clients to meet their evolving needs.
Yes, we offer comprehensive support and maintenance services for all the software we develop. This includes regular updates, bug fixes, performance optimization, and technical support to ensure your software remains up-to-date and fully functional.
We have a rigorous quality assurance process in place, including code reviews, automated testing, and user acceptance testing (UAT). Our dedicated QA team ensures that every piece of software meets our high standards of quality before it is delivered to the client.
Our team is proficient in a wide range of technologies and programming languages, including but not limited to Java, Python, C++, JavaScript, .NET, Node.js, and SQL. We choose the best technology stack based on the specific needs of your project.
The timeline for a software development project varies depending on the complexity and scope of the project. We provide a detailed project plan with estimated timelines after understanding your requirements and conducting an initial analysis.
Yes, we offer cloud services, including cloud migration, integration, and optimization. Our experts ensure a smooth transition to the cloud, enhancing your business’s scalability, security, and efficiency.
Discover the rigorous quality controls that power our ISO 9001-certified management system, along with the software quality metrics and project health indicators we utilize. We also outline the specific quality measures applied at each stage of the Software Development Life Cycle (SDLC).
Explore how we conduct requirements analysis, feasibility assessments, and scope definition. We also provide insight into our Agile methodology for managing scope changes and preventing scope creep.
Learn about our strategy for building the most effective development teams and the distinctions in resource allocation between full outsourcing and team augmentation models.
Understand the factors our team at Darksn considers when estimating project costs, and review sample top-down and bottom-up estimates. Additionally, we highlight our best practices for optimizing project costs.
Get a clear picture of the strategic and tactical communication methods we use throughout the SDLC. This section also introduces our collaboration tools and presents an example of our RACI-based collaboration model.
Explore the primary risk factors in software development and how we mitigate them at each SDLC stage, ensuring project risks are managed effectively.
Learn about our comprehensive process for handling change requests, from submission to implementation, and discover our strategies for managing project changes smoothly.
Examine our best practices for software documentation, along with sample documents we create during various development phases.
Review the metrics we employ to gauge the success of our partnerships, along with the reporting tools and sample reports that keep projects on track.
Our blog offers valuable insights, cutting-edge techniques, and practical advice to help you navigate the ever-evolving world of software engineering. Our experts in custom software development share their knowledge on modernizing legacy systems, while our team specializing in web application development breaks down the complexities of contemporary back-end architectures, and much more. Join us as we explore the vast realm of software engineering, making it simpler and more accessible for you.